Dan Hurley was clearly not the people’s champion Saturday after leading UConn to more Final Four glory. UConn outlasted Illinois in a thrilling 71-62 contest that saw the Fighting Illini’s comeback fall short at Lucas Oil Stadium in Indianapolis, Ind. The Huskies led by as many as 14 points in the second half, but saw … The post Dan Hurley got booed right after UConn beat Illinois in Final Four appeared first on Larry Brown Sports.

Does March Madness have a new villain? UConn basketball catapulted back to the National Championship game in taking down Illinois 71-62. Head coach Dan Hurley threw his arms up in celebration, but overheard boos. “Are they booing? The headbutt? I don’t know what they’re booing,” a genuinely perplexed Hurley told Tracy Wolfson after the game.
